My young collie pup was attacked last night by a German Shepherd, although the owner pulled him off quickly (he was on a lead) my baby 's mouth was pouring with blood. The vet confirmed he had bitten his own tongue and there are a couple of notch-like wounds on the tip of it.
Can anyone tell me if these will heal Ok or will he always have a bit missing?
I've never has a dog with an injury like this before.

I had a lab bitch who used to run with her mouth open. One day she tore off after a rabbit through some brambles and when she came back her mouth was poring with blood. Once the blood had stopped I could see that she had actually tore her tounge and it was all jaggered skin and quite deep. But after just a few days it was all healed and you would never have known she had done it.
